Techsalerator's Weather Data for Slovakia
Techsalerator's Weather Data for Slovakia provides a comprehensive view of the country's climate landscape. Slovakia has a humid continental climate with four distinct seasons. The Tatra Mountains and Carpathian ranges in the north create alpine conditions with heavy snowfall. The Danube lowlands in the southwest are warmer and drier. Slovakia has experienced increasing summer drought and heat events alongside more intense winter flooding. The country has significant wind and solar energy potential and substantial hydropower resources. Top 5 Locations with Notable Weather Data Trends in Slovakia
- Bratislava: Capital on Danube; continental climate with hot summers and cold winters; flood history.
- Kosice: Eastern city; most continental climate in Slovakia with cold winters and warm summers.
- Banska Bystrica: Central mountain city; cooler Carpathian climate with good winter snowfall.
- Poprad: Tatra foothills city; Slovakia's coldest lowland city; gateway to High Tatras.
- Lomnicky Peak: High Tatras summit at 2,634m; one of Central Europe's highest weather stations.
